	* mod_mono.8.in: documented new directive MonoTargetFramework

2009-12-02  Marek Habersack  <mhabersack@novell.com>

	* mod_mono.c: added new directive MonoTargetFramework which allows
	one to select which framework backend to start (2.0, 3.5 and 4.0
	with the first two being aliases).

.I "MonoTargetFramework"
If MonoRunXSP is True, this option selects the .NET framework version to use. This
affects the backend that is started to service the requests. The MonoServerPath option
takes precedence over this setting. Available values are "2.0", "3.5" and "4.0".
Default value: "2.0"
